⚡ Résumé express
- DirectX 12 Ultimate n’est pas une simple mise à jour logicielle : c’est un ensemble de technologies imposant des capacités matérielles précises.
- Pour vérifier la compatibilité, deux outils suffisent : DXDiag et la Xbox Game Bar.
- Seuls les GPU récents (GeForce RTX, Radeon RX 6000 et plus, Intel Arc) le supportent pleinement.
- Avoir DirectX 12 affiché dans Windows ne garantit rien si ta carte graphique n’est pas au niveau.
- Un pilote graphique à jour est indispensable, même avec une carte compatible.
| Méthode | Ce que tu obtiens | Rapidité |
|---|---|---|
| DXDiag | Mention explicite « DirectX 12 Ultimate » et Feature Levels | ⚡⚡⚡ |
| Xbox Game Bar | Test automatique de compatibilité dans « Fonctionnalités de jeu » | ⚡⚡⚡⚡ |
Qu’est-ce que DirectX 12 Ultimate exactement ?
DirectX 12 Ultimate est un label matériel qui certifie que ta carte graphique embarque quatre technologies graphiques avancées, et non une simple version supplémentaire de l’API DirectX. C’est la réponse la plus directe : si tu vois “DirectX 12 Ultimate” quelque part, ça veut dire que ton GPU est capable de gérer le ray tracing, le Variable Rate Shading, les mesh shaders et le sampler feedback au niveau imposé par Microsoft.
Annoncé fin 2020, ce standard unifie ce que proposent les Xbox Series X|S et les PC modernes. Concrètement, les jeux optimisés pour DirectX 12 Ultimate exploitent ces fonctions pour améliorer à la fois la qualité visuelle et les performances. Sans cette compatibilité, tu passes à côté de certaines options graphiques ou de gains de FPS dans les titres récents – même si Windows affiche “DirectX 12” dans les outils de diagnostic.
Les quatre piliers techniques, qu’on retrouve en détail sur le blog officiel Microsoft DirectX, sont :
- DirectX Raytracing (DXR) : éclairage, reflets et ombres réalistes en temps réel. Sans lui, pas de ray tracing hardware.
- Variable Rate Shading (VRS) : ajuste la précision du rendu par zones pour gratter des FPS sans perte visuelle notable.
- Mesh Shaders : gestion plus efficace de la géométrie complexe, essentielle pour les mondes ouverts ultra-détaillés.
- Sampler Feedback : charge uniquement les textures dont la scène a besoin, réduisant la pression sur la VRAM et le chargement.
Franchement, c’est le bazar si tu te fies uniquement au nom « DirectX 12 » affiché dans un panneau de config : beaucoup de GPU supportent DirectX 12 (avec des feature levels 12_0 ou 12_1) mais ne cochent aucune de ces quatre cases. DirectX 12 Ultimate impose le feature level 12_2, qui n’est disponible que sur les architectures récentes.
Comment vérifier en 30 secondes si ta machine gère DirectX 12 Ultimate ?
La réponse est simple : ouvre DXDiag et regarde l’onglet Affichage, ou consulte les paramètres de la Xbox Game Bar – sans installer le moindre logiciel supplémentaire. Ces deux outils natifs de Windows te donnent l’information en un coup d’œil, à condition que les pilotes de ta carte graphique soient à jour. Je te détaille les deux méthodes juste en dessous.
Avec DXDiag, l’outil historique
Appuie sur Win + R, tape dxdiag et valide. Dans la fenêtre qui s’ouvre, direction l’onglet Affichage (ou Display si ton Windows est en anglais). Juste en dessous du nom de ta carte graphique, repère la ligne DirectX 12 Ultimate et le Feature Level. Si la mention “DirectX 12 Ultimate” est absente ou que le niveau maximal indiqué reste 12_1, ta configuration ne remplit pas les prérequis matériels.
Ci-dessus, ce que tu devrais voir si tout est en ordre – la mention directe évite toute ambiguïté.
Quand j’ai reçu ma RTX 4070, j’ai direct fait cette manip : “DirectX 12 Ultimate” s’est affiché tout seul, sans bidouille. En revanche, sur mon vieux PC avec une GTX 1060, rien. C’est le signe qu’il ne faut pas insister avec les vieilles cartes, même si elles tournent encore sous DirectX 12 classique.
Avec la Xbox Game Bar, encore plus rapide
Ouvre la Xbox Game Bar avec Win + G, clique sur l’icône Paramètres (la roue dentée), puis sur Fonctionnalités de jeu. Le système vérifie automatiquement la compatibilité et affiche un message clair : “DirectX 12 Ultimate” sera listé comme fonctionnalité prise en charge si ta carte et tes pilotes le permettent. C’est la méthode préférée des débutants, car elle ne demande aucune interprétation de jargon.
La Game Bar s’appuie sur les mêmes critères que DXDiag, mais avec une interface plus lisible. Si elle indique que DirectX 12 Ultimate est désactivé, passe directement aux sections suivantes pour comprendre pourquoi – et si tu peux y remédier.
💡 Astuce de bidouilleur : Si les deux méthodes ne montrent rien, vérifie d’abord que ta carte graphique dédiée est bien active (certains portables basculent sur le chipset Intel en batterie) et que le pilote NVIDIA/AMD est à jour via GeForce Experience ou Adrenalin.
Pourquoi DirectX 12 Ultimate reste désactivé alors que j’ai DirectX 12 ?
Parce que DirectX 12 Ultimate exige un GPU récent supportant le feature level 12_2 ; la seule présence de DirectX 12 dans Windows ne suffit pas. Beaucoup de joueurs tombent dans le piège : ils voient “DirectX 12” dans DXDiag et pensent que leur PC est compatible Ultimate. En réalité, DirectX 12 de base peut tourner sur des cartes graphiques vieilles de dix ans, alors qu’Ultimate est réservé aux architectures modernes.
Les causes les plus fréquentes d’un blocage “désactivé” alors que tu penses avoir le matos :
- 🔹 GPU non compatible : une GTX 10xx/16xx, une Radeon RX 500 ou une carte Intel intégrée antérieure à Arc ne pourra jamais activer DirectX 12 Ultimate.
- 🔹 Pilote graphique obsolète : même avec une RTX 3060, un driver trop vieux n’expose pas les fonctions Ultimate. Passe par le site constructeur ou l’outil GeForce Experience / Adrenalin.
- 🔹 Accélération GPU désactivée : dans les paramètres avancés de Windows (Paramètres > Système > Affichage > Paramètres graphiques), l’accélération matérielle doit être activée.
- 🔹 Windows pas à jour : il te faut au minimum Windows 10 version 20H1, mais je te conseille la dernière mise à jour de Windows 11 pour éviter les bugs.
- 🔹 GPU intégré actif par défaut : sur un PC portable, il arrive que DXDiag regarde la puce Intel intégrée au lieu de la carte NVIDIA/AMD. Force l’utilisation du GPU dédié dans le panneau de configuration NVIDIA ou les paramètres graphiques Windows.
Une vérification supplémentaire vient de l’outil Feature Levels dans DXDiag : si le niveau le plus élevé affiché est 12_0 ou 12_1, ta carte manque au moins une des quatre technologies obligatoires. Le support complet du 12_2 est la seule signature valable pour DirectX 12 Ultimate, comme l’explique bien cet échange Microsoft Answers.
⚠️ Ne perds pas ton temps : Si ton GPU n’apparaît pas dans la liste de la section suivante, rien ne sert de chercher à “forcer” DirectX 12 Ultimate par un hack de registre ou un utilitaire miracle. C’est une limitation matérielle, et aucun logiciel ne pourra la contourner.
Quelles cartes graphiques sont compatibles DirectX 12 Ultimate ?
Toutes les GeForce RTX (séries 20, 30, 40), les Radeon RX 6000 et plus, ainsi que les Intel Arc (Alchemist) avec pilotes récents. Voilà la réponse sans détour. Si ta carte ne figure pas dans cette liste, tu peux oublier DirectX 12 Ultimate, même si elle gère le ray tracing de manière basique.
Pour que ce soit bien clair, je te mets la liste à jour en 2026 :
- 🟢 NVIDIA : GeForce RTX 2060 (et toute la gamme 20xx), RTX 3050 à 3090, RTX 4050 à 4090, RTX 5000 (si déjà sortie), ainsi que les versions professionnelles RTX A-series, Quadro RTX.
- 🟢 AMD : Radeon RX 6000 (RDNA 2) – y compris RX 6400, RX 6500 XT, RX 6600 à 6950 XT – et toutes les RX 7000 (RDNA 3) comme la RX 7600, 7800 XT, 7900 XTX. Les Radeon Pro W6000/W7000 sont également compatibles.
- 🟢 Intel : Arc A380, A580, A750, A770 et leurs variantes mobiles (Alchemist). Attention, les GPU intégrés Intel Iris Xe / UHD ne supportent que DirectX 12 classique.
Un détail important : certaines cartes d’entrée de gamme comme la Radeon RX 6400 ou la RTX 3050 peuvent avoir des performances limitées en ray tracing, mais elles restent techniquement compatibles DirectX 12 Ultimate. C’est la présence du feature level 12_2 qui compte, pas le niveau de performance. NVIDIA confirme l’intégralité de la gamme RTX, et AMD fait de même pour RDNA 2/3.
Quelle est la différence entre DirectX 12 et DirectX 12 Ultimate ?
DirectX 12 est l’API graphique de base, tandis que DirectX 12 Ultimate en est un sur-ensemble qui impose quatre technologies matérielles précises. C’est un peu comme comparer un permis de conduire classique et un permis poids lourd : les deux permettent d’utiliser la route, mais le second ouvre l’accès à des véhicules bien spécifiques.
J’ai synthétisé les différences dans ce tableau pour que tu puisses scanner d’un coup d’œil :
| Critère | DirectX 12 (classique) | DirectX 12 Ultimate |
|---|---|---|
| Ray Tracing matériel | Optionnel, rarement accéléré | Obligatoire (DXR 1.1+) |
| Variable Rate Shading | Non requis | Obligatoire |
| Mesh Shaders | Absents | Support matériel imposé |
| Sampler Feedback | Non standardisé | Fonctionnalité native |
| Feature Level minimum | 11_0, 12_0, 12_1 | 12_2 uniquement |
Concrètement, un jeu conçu pour DirectX 12 Ultimate pourra toujours tourner sur un GPU DirectX 12 classique, mais il désactivera toutes les options liées à ces quatre technologies. Dans certains cas, le gain de FPS apporté par le VRS ou les mesh shaders sera perdu, et tu ne pourras pas profiter du ray tracing ni du streaming optimisé des textures. Tom’s Hardware décrit ça comme “une surcouche unificatrice” qui harmonise enfin la base hardware entre consoles Xbox Series et PC.
Faut-il vraiment se soucier de DirectX 12 Ultimate en 2026 ?
Oui, car de plus en plus de jeux AAA l’exigent pour activer le ray tracing, le DLSS 3.5 ou le FSR optimisé, et c’est un indicateur de longévité pour ton PC. Même si tu n’es pas obsédé par les reflets ultra-réalistes, les fonctions comme le VRS ou les mesh shaders améliorent les performances sans que tu aies à y penser, et les studios les intègrent désormais par défaut dans leurs moteurs.
En 2026, la quasi-totalité des jeux qui sortent sur PC et Xbox Series exploitent DirectX 12 Ultimate. Si tu joues à des titres compétitifs (Call of Duty, Counter-Strike 2, Fortnite en Unreal Engine 5), les mesh shaders accélèrent le rendu de la géométrie. Les simulateurs de vol ou les RPG open world tirent profit du sampler feedback pour charger les textures plus vite. Et si tu streames, le VRS réduit la charge GPU sans impacter la qualité des zones importantes de l’image.
J’ajouterais un point très pragmatique : quand tu achètes une carte graphique d’occasion en 2026, la mention DirectX 12 Ultimate garantit que tu n’hérites pas d’une architecture dépassée. C’est un repère fiable pour séparer les GPU encore pertinents des antiquités. Si je devais recommander une config à un pote aujourd’hui, je lui dirais “prends au minimum une RTX 2060 Super ou une RX 6600, et vérifie le support Ultimate avant de payer”.
Pour finir, garde en tête que NVIDIA et AMD maintiennent leurs pilotes Game Ready spécifiquement pour exploiter ces fonctions. Sans pilote à jour, même une carte compatible peut temporairement perdre la certification, mais heureusement, la mise à jour est gratuite et rapide.
✨ Mon verdict
DirectX 12 Ultimate, c’est le sésame matériel qui te dit clairement si ta carte graphique est prête pour les jeux de cette décennie. Vérifier sa présence prend 30 secondes avec DXDiag ou la Xbox Game Bar – et ça t’évite de longues heures de frustration à chercher pourquoi une option graphique reste grisée.
Les trois points à retenir absolument :
- ✔️ Une compatibilité GPU obligatoire : seules les GeForce RTX, Radeon RX 6000+ et Intel Arc sont concernées. Les vieilles GTX ou Radeon GCN, malgré DirectX 12, n’y auront jamais droit.
- ✔️ Un pilote graphique à jour n’est pas négociable : même avec une RTX 4090, un driver périmé fera disparaître la mention Ultimate. Passe par l’outil constructeur avant de tirer des conclusions.
- ✔️ DirectX 12 ≠ DirectX 12 Ultimate : ne te laisse pas berner par le panneau de configuration Windows. Si tu ne vois pas “12_2” ou “Ultimate” en toutes lettres, ta machine n’est pas au niveau.
Ma recommandation personnelle : si tu montes une tour ou que tu fais évoluer ton PC en 2026, utilise ce critère comme un filtre qualité. Il te garantit la prise en charge du ray tracing, du VRS et des mesh shaders, trois technologies devenues centrales. Même pour un budget serré, une RX 6600 ou une RTX 2060 Super d’occasion coche la case et t’offre une bonne marge de sécurité pour les prochaines années.
Et toi, ta carte graphique est-elle prête pour DirectX 12 Ultimate ? Dis-nous en commentaire si tu as eu des surprises en vérifiant – ou si tu as une astuce qui ne figure pas dans l’article. Les meilleurs retours seront épinglés pour aider la communauté.
Comment vérifier si mon PC supporte DirectX 12 Ultimate sans installer de logiciel ?
Ouvre l’outil DXDiag avec Win + R, tape dxdiag, puis consulte l’onglet Affichage. Si ta carte graphique est compatible, tu verras la mention DirectX 12 Ultimate et le Feature Level 12_2. Une seconde méthode, encore plus visuelle, consiste à ouvrir la Xbox Game Bar (Win + G), aller dans Paramètres > Fonctionnalités de jeu, où un test automatique confirme ou non la prise en charge Ultimate. Ces deux solutions sont intégrées à Windows et ne demandent aucun téléchargement tiers. Pour plus de détails, le guide Microsoft officiel explique pas à pas l’utilisation de DXDiag.
Pourquoi DirectX 12 Ultimate est désactivé alors que j’ai une RTX 3060 ?
Avec une RTX 3060, la carte est matériellement compatible. Le blocage vient généralement d’un pilote graphique obsolète : passe par GeForce Experience ou le site NVIDIA pour obtenir le Game Ready Driver le plus récent, car c’est lui qui expose les fonctions Ultimate. Vérifie aussi que l’accélération GPU matérielle est activée dans les paramètres avancés de Windows (Paramètres > Système > Affichage > Paramètres graphiques). Sur un PC portable, assure-toi que l’application DXDiag interroge bien la carte NVIDIA dédiée et non le chipset Intel intégré. Si tout est à jour et que le problème persiste, contrôle la version de Windows : il te faut au moins Windows 10 20H1, mais la dernière build de Windows 11 est recommandée. La discussion Microsoft Answers détaille ces points de blocage.
Est-ce que DirectX 12 Ultimate est indispensable pour jouer en 2026 ?
Pas indispensable pour lancer tous les jeux, mais de plus en plus de titres l’exigent pour activer les options graphiques avancées (ray tracing, DLSS 3.5, FSR optimisé) et pour bénéficier des gains de performance du VRS ou des mesh shaders. En 2026, la plupart des moteurs récents (Unreal Engine 5, Unity 6) intègrent nativement ces fonctions, et les joueurs sur PC équipés d’une carte compatible profitent d’une meilleure fluidité sans sacrifier la qualité. Si tu joues surtout à des jeux compétitifs, le VRS peut t’apporter un avantage en FPS. En clair, même si ton vieux GPU DirectX 12 arrive encore à faire tourner Shadow of the Tomb Raider, un titre next‑gen risque de te priver de son ambiance visuelle complète. Tom’s Hardware explique bien pourquoi ce standard est devenu la référence commune Xbox/PC.
Quelles sont les technologies incluses dans DirectX 12 Ultimate et à quoi servent-elles ?
DirectX 12 Ultimate impose quatre technologies matérielles : DirectX Raytracing (DXR) pour l’éclairage, les reflets et les ombres réalistes en temps réel ; Variable Rate Shading (VRS) qui ajuste la précision du rendu par zones et fait gagner des FPS sans perte de qualité perceptible ; Mesh Shaders pour traiter plus efficacement la géométrie complexe des mondes ouverts ; et Sampler Feedback qui optimise le chargement des textures en ne gardant en VRAM que ce qui est nécessaire, accélérant le streaming et réduisant les à‑coups. Ces quatre fonctions sont obligatoires au niveau Feature Level 12_2, contrairement à DirectX 12 classique où elles restent optionnelles. Le blog des développeurs Microsoft et la page dédiée NVIDIA donnent une vue technique complète de chaque brique.
Windows 11 est-il obligatoire pour DirectX 12 Ultimate ?
Non, Windows 10 version 20H1 ou ultérieure suffit pour bénéficier du support DirectX 12 Ultimate. Cependant, Windows 11 bénéficie d’optimisations plus récentes (gestion améliorée de l’accélération matérielle, meilleure intégration de la Xbox Game Bar) qui rendent la détection et l’activation plus fiables. Si tu es encore sous Windows 10, vérifie simplement que les dernières mises à jour cumulatives sont installées et que le pilote de ta carte graphique est à jour. Les utilisateurs de Windows 11 n’ont rien de plus à activer : la compatibilité est automatique dès que le matériel et le pilote sont en place. L’article iTechTics détaille la vérification sous Windows 10 comme sous Windows 11 avec la Game Bar.